Kolka for Logo Design and Minimalist Brand Identity

Kolka serves as an exceptional foundation for logo design because its sleek lines communicate reliability without being overly aggressive. When I tested the heavy weights for the main logo lockup, the letterforms remained distinct even at small sizes, a crucial trait for any commercial font used in tight spaces. Unlike many display fonts that lose their character when scaled down, this typeface maintains its personality whether it is carved into a storefront sign or rendered on a tiny mobile app icon. The balance between the sharp angles and the rounded terminals gives the brand a human touch, making it perfect for businesses that want to appear established yet accessible. Using Fonts with such clear structure helps establish immediate visual hierarchy, guiding the viewer's eye exactly where the designer intends.

Kolka for Font Pairing and Typography Systems

While Kolka stands strong on its own, pairing it with a complementary serif font can create a dynamic contrast that adds depth to a brand system. I paired the primary headings in Kolka with a classic serif for body text, creating a balanced composition that feels both contemporary and timeless. This combination works particularly well for luxury goods, fashion brands, and lifestyle publications where texture and tone are paramount. Alternatively, using Kolka alongside a script font can soften the overall aesthetic, adding a personal touch that resonates with craft-oriented audiences. Understanding how these elements interact is vital for building a robust visual identity that scales well over time.
